Teleology of Islam in Western Framework and Mawdudi’s Politico- Stylistic Pragmatics
Abstract
Drawing upon certain concepts of contemporary hermeneutics,linguistics and philosophy of language, this study undertakesMawdudi’s hermeneutical approach to the Qur’an lopsidedly orientedby his commitment with the political ideology of fundamentalist type.In the perspectives of certain pragmatic and stylistic themes, this paperreviews Mawdudi’s interpretation of the Qur’anic symbols being thebuilding blocks of his political thought. It argues that there is a widegap between the semantic givenness of the Qur’anic meanings and theirpragmatic interpretations of Mawdudian type owing to the ideology ofthe universal political dominion of Muslims being the telos of Islam.Through the application of certain pragmatic concepts like deixis,presupposition, implicature and felicity etc. as well as the stylisticdevices like simplicity/decoration, decisiveness/vagueness,succinctness/long-windedness and objectivity/subjectivity, this papertends to establish that Mawdudi’s political approach toward theteleology of Islam and his hermeneutic approach toward the Qur’anicsymbols sound infelicitous
